Discount travel agency H.I.S. Co. said Monday that its managing director, Yoshio Suzuki, will succeed founder Hideo Sawada as president.

Sawada, 53, will become chairman and drop his representative position, company officials said. Suzuki's promotion is effective Tuesday, they said.

The move is intended to rejuvenate the company, Sawada said in a statement.

Sawada set up the firm in 1980, and it has since grown into one of the nation's major travel agencies. Suzuki, 50, joined H.I.S. in 1981.
